Call for papers – IP-SOC 2010

April 26th, 2010 by Mike | No Comments | Filed in Call for Papers

Now in its 19th year, IP-SOC has issued a call for papers. The event will be held in the beautiful French Alps on 30th November and 1st December 2010, and if you want to be in Grenoble you’ll have to get your submission in by 15th September 2010.

The conference is organized within 4 tracks that provide a wide range of insights from academic gurus presenting their ideas for the future to companies trying to sell products today. The four tracks are:

  • The Panel track addressing hot topics
  • Technical papers addressing the issues related to IP-based system design and in the Embedded System arenas
  • Visionary scientific seminars
  • The exhibitor track, offering sponsored speaking opportunities for companies

Call for papers – MAE2010

April 19th, 2010 by Mike | No Comments | Filed in Call for Papers

The organisers of the Military, Defence and Aerospace Electronics Conference (MAE2010) have issued a call for papers. This year the event will be held on 30th November 2010 at the Royal Berkshire Conference Centre in Reading, UK, and will cover a broad range of topics relating to embedded computing and integrated electronic systems for military, defence and aerospace applications.

Abstracts should be sent to Jayne Foster by email at jfoster@mae-show.com, and must be received by Friday 21st May 2010. More information about the event can be found at: www.mae-show.com.

Call for papers – SAME and SAFA

March 12th, 2010 by Mike | No Comments | Filed in Call for Papers

The organisers of the SAME 2010 Forum and the SAFA 2010 Workshop have issued a call for papers.

SAME invites technical papers covering System and Design; Integration; Security; Tools and Methodologies; Process and Manufacturing; Prototyping;  Verification; Validation; or Test, whereas the SAFA 2010 Workshop focuses on techniques around formal analysis.

Abstracts must be submitted by 17:00 CET on 19th April 2010, and full submission details are available on the website.
